首页>>后端>>Python->python读取包含某些字符的行,python读取字符串指定位置字符

python读取包含某些字符的行,python读取字符串指定位置字符

时间:2023-12-29 本站 点击:0

python如何查找n行里的某一整行字符

1、这里写个简单的,用readline即可实现,命令行带入参数1为读取的文件名,参数2为需要读取的行数。需要读取多行,你可以简单改改,例如参数带个列表,程序内用eval转化为数组之类的方法。

2、“hello world = nice”.find(=)返回是几,=的前面就有几个字符。

3、P,8767],[PGSC1,A,567]]data=[]for x in a:for y in b:if x==y[0]:data.append(y)print(data)当然,你也可以用numpy或者pandas来处理会更方便。

4、python中只有seek能跳跃的读,但是是按照字节来的,如果你的文本每一行都是一样的长度的话倒是可以。

python怎么提取特定字符所在的行,并写入一个新的文件里面

双击打开pycharm开发工具,新建一个python项目,查看对应的文件夹。在turtles文件夹上,鼠标右键新建python文件me.py。打开已新建的python文件,定义一个字符串变量s并进行赋值。

举个简单的例子,我这里有一个txt文件,文件中每一个row包含的是用户名和用户的身高,我们这里需要获取特定的行内容,比如身高大于170cm的内容,写入excel中。

第一步,打开在计算机上编写python的软件,如下图所示,然后进入下一步。其次,完成上述步骤后,创建一个新的py文件,见下图,然后进入下一步。

python中找出本文中包含“hello”字符的行,并统计出对应的行号

打开IDLE shell或者IDLE编辑器,可以看到左下角有个Ln和Col,事实上,Ln是当前光标所在行,Col是当前光标所在列。我们如果想得到文件代码有多少行,我们可以直接移动光标到行末,以此来得到一个行数。

第一步,打开在计算机上编写python的软件,如下图所示,然后进入下一步。其次,完成上述步骤后,创建一个新的py文件,见下图,然后进入下一步。

字符串a为”Hello”,字符串b为”#2#Lisaend”。判断字符串b中是否含有“#2#”,如果有,则将字符串a与字符串b中“#2#”与“end”之间的字符串用空格连接起来,然后输出。

python中只有seek能跳跃的读,但是是按照字节来的,如果你的文本每一行都是一样的长度的话倒是可以。

python s = Hello, world!print(s.index(world)) # 输出:7 在上面的例子中,我们查找子字符串world在字符串s中首次出现的位置,并返回其索引值7。

other))输出:字母:16 数字:4 其他:4 下面是Python内置关于判断字符串类型的方法介绍:str.isalnum()如果字符串中的所有字符都是字母或数字且至少有一个字符,则返回 True , 否则返回 False 。

python读取文本内每行指定内容

Python学习笔记(28) - Python读取word文本 - 程序员大阳的博客... 简介 Python可以利用python-docx模块处理word文档,处理方式是面向对象的。

这里写个简单的,用readline即可实现,命令行带入参数1为读取的文件名,参数2为需要读取的行数。需要读取多行,你可以简单改改,例如参数带个列表,程序内用eval转化为数组之类的方法。

here line=line.strip() p=line.rfind(.) filename=line[0:p] print create %s%line else: breakf.close()写得可能罗嗦些,就是方便看。

举个简单的例子,我这里有一个txt文件,文件中每一个row包含的是用户名和用户的身高,我们这里需要获取特定的行内容,比如身高大于170cm的内容,写入excel中。

最后我采用了一个比较变通的方式:直接从excel中获取我想要的值再进行比较,效果是不错就是通用行不太好,个呢不能问题还没解决。

linea[0]) fp-writeline(linea[1])fpa.close()fp-close()fp-close()首先打开数据存放的文件进行,读操作;然后打开两个写文件,如果不存在,可以直接创建;按行读取,然后分割,分别写入不同的文件。

如何用python读取文本中指定行的内容

1、- 程序员大阳的博客... 简介 Python可以利用python-docx模块处理word文档,处理方式是面向对象的。

2、这里写个简单的,用readline即可实现,命令行带入参数1为读取的文件名,参数2为需要读取的行数。需要读取多行,你可以简单改改,例如参数带个列表,程序内用eval转化为数组之类的方法。

3、对于文件,python通常是无法读取指定行的。不过是可以进行曲线救国,但是这仅对文本文件生效,对于二进制文件,本身是没有行的概念的,讨论也没意义,下面是一种可能的解决方案。

4、最后我采用了一个比较变通的方式:直接从excel中获取我想要的值再进行比较,效果是不错就是通用行不太好,个呢不能问题还没解决。

python如何获取txt文件一行中特定字符前或后的所有字符

把每行读取后去掉前面不要的部分就可以了,这种简单处理不需要用正则,正则是用来进行复杂处理的。

Msg)...代码中先获取文件,然后读取每一行,然后以:作为分隔符。

python导入re模块后构造正则表达式即可截取相应字符串。

使用“正则表达式”最方便。可以先查找资料预先学习一下。如果不用正则表达式,就只能使用字符串查找的方式。先查找“希望”在哪里,然后再截取。

关于python读取包含某些字符的行和python读取字符串指定位置字符的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/Python/74987.html